665 isola vista court
Perched at the top of Westcliffe with sweeping valley views and steps from the Badger Mountain trailhead, one of the Tri-Cities' most beloved hiking destinations, this home offers a rare combination of elevated privacy and true walkability to the outdoors. Set on a quiet cul-de-sac, it opens through custom 9' wrought iron doors into a vaulted, light-filled main floor where floor-to-ceiling windows pull the views inside from nearly every angle. The kitchen anchors the home for anyone who loves to cook and host: custom Knotty Alder cabinetry, a live-edge granite island, gas cooktop, double oven, and an 8x12 butler's pantry with its own beverage fridge and extra storage. Just off the garage, a true mudroom and laundry room keeps daily life organized. The main-floor primary suite is a genuine retreat, with a fireplace, panoramic views, a spa-style bath with dual vanities and soaking tub, and a custom closet with a wardrobe island and chandelier. A second main-floor bedroom offers flexible space for guests or a home office, while two upstairs bedrooms share a large bonus room ready for a home theater, playroom, or gym. From the living room, step through double sliding glass doors into over 800 sq ft of heated sunroom, warmed by thermostat-controlled Calcana infrared heat beneath soaring 12-foot tongue-and-groove ceilings, with remote-controlled blinds and a built-in DCS grilling system, a true four-season space for entertaining or unwinding. Beyond it, the backyard becomes a private hillside retreat: a 12x24 heated in-ground pool with an automatic safety cover and coded locking system, a custom gas fire pit table, and a dedicated stucco pool house for storage. A garden area woven into the landscaping features mature grapes, raspberries, and lush perennials, with several private pockets around the pool alongside the open valley views. Behind the walls: luxury flooring, custom millwork, dual multi-zone HVAC, a whole-house water softener, a Culligan reverse osmosis filter, and a Grundfos hot water recirculation system for instant hot water. Sonos surround sound delivers multi-zone music indoors and out, with lighting, music, and thermostat controllable through Alexa, plus a full alarm system and Ring doorbell.
